It wasn't arrogance. To which bugs (in KQ1VGA) were you referring? There aren't any that disallow the player to finish the game, á-la Error 52 (hence Erpy's response), and any others are just minor bugs that are more AGS related than they are KQ1 related (like not being able to run the game under a moldy-oldy version of DOS or having choppy sound on some soundcards) so there's nothing Tierra could do to fix those. A couple of them, like getting stuck behind the woodcutter's cabin, are minor and would only happen if you happened to walk off a certain point of a certain screen. Simply not walking off of that point on that screen will not make the problem appear. Error 52 can't be avoided. The few minor bugs that may remain in KQ1 can.<br><br>I've personally never experienced any sort of bug in either KQ that prevents the player from finishing the game.<br><br>~Wolfgang <p></p><i></i>

I've just been looking into this, because I was worried it might be some sort of sprite cache problem. But the reason for the error is this:<br><br>As Graham unrolls the carpet, etc - standLeftB() is called. This calls ReleaseCharacterView, which unlocks the view and enables the idle animation. Then, AnimateCharacter is called to play the Graham-sits-on-carpet anim, using loop 4. As soon as that ends, the idle animation kicks in, using loop 4 of the idle view (which is where the wedding sprites are stored).<br><br>This is partly an AGS bug, which I will fix (since it shouldn't use loops 4-7 of an idle animation if the character is set for No DIagonal Loops); but also, SetCharacterView should really be used before playing an animation in order to ensure that things like this don't pop up.<br><br>Anyway, that's one mystery solved <!--EZCODE EMOTICON START :) --><img src=http://www.ezboard.com/intl/aenglish/im ... /smile.gif ALT=":)"><!--EZCODE EMOTICON END--> <p></p><i></i>
